 Agreement ends strike threat at West Coast ports

(Vancouver, March 10, 2009)… The B.C. Maritime Employers Association and the International Longshore and Warehouse Union have ratified a collective agreement, averting a costly strike.

While the dispute involved only 450 workers, there were fears that as many as 5,000 other workers would walk off the job in support, leading to a major disruption of the ports along Canada's Pacific Coast.
